Unbeaten SFU cruise to playoffs with sixth straight win

The San Francisco Unicorns secured its sixth straight win of MLC 2025 to cruise into playoffs. Seattle Orcas suffered their fifth consecutive defeat.

Matthew Short led the way for SFU with a half-century and then took three wickets. Romario Shepherd also hit a half-century and picked up two wickets. Haris Rauf dismantled the Orcas middle-order to set up a 32-run victory.

SFU lost Finn Allen early but Short and Jake Fraser-McGurk put on a 68-run stand. Harmeet Singh dismissed both Short and Fraser-McGurk, along with Hassan Khan. Gerald Coetzee and Obed McCoy left SFU in trouble at 103/6 before Shepherd finished the innings with a 22-run 20th over.

Orcas were in control early with Shayan Jahangir hitting two sixes off Carmi le Roux and then smashing Bartlett for 15 runs in the second over. Jahangir and David Warner put on 59 in the PowerPlay.

Shepherd and Short then took control, dismissing Jahangir, Warner, and Kyle Mayers. Haris Rauf then removed Heinrich Klaasen.

Shimron Hetmyer and Sujit Nayak attempted a late revival but Short dismissed Nayak. Rauf then took out Coetzee and Hetmyer to end the Orcas innings.

Brief Scores:

San Francisco Unicorns 176/8 in 20 overs (Romario Shepherd 56, Matthew Short 52; Harmeet Singh 3-22, Gerald Coetzee 3-34) beat Seattle Orcas 144 in 18.2 overs (Shayan Jahangir 40; Haris Rauf 4-32, Matthew Short 3-12, Romario Shepherd 2-16) by 32 runs
